Transaction 585c14dfd66c19888b641932ac3d3c422085d66e2bebba5786ba1ebbf79014d6

block
81ded9c561bd5232ec9111babd88c31c7dc441d447532f4c62c0d6f3d2db4d46

1 Input

23 Outputs